Sore Ribs From Not Eating. Discover the most likely causes of rib cage pain and when you must see a doctor. But there are other causes. Rib cage pain that develops over time may show an underlying acute or chronic medical condition. Pain under the rib cage may occur suddenly, such as after an injury. Rib pain or pain in the chest wall that feels like it comes from a rib may be caused by traumatic injury, muscle strain, joint inflammation, or chronic pain, and ranges in severity. If you experience sudden or intermittent pain under your left rib cage or breast, especially after eating or while seated, you will need to understand the possible. The most common cause of rib pain is a pulled muscle or fractured rib.
